What did George Washington's men have to do when they first arrived at Valley Forge?​
Dmitriy789 [7]

Answer:

Washington ordered his soldiers to build wooden huts for themselves, twelve by twelve feet each, and then search the countryside for straw to use as bedding. He hoped this would keep them warm since there were not enough blankets for everyone.

What was the impact of the Islam on west Africa culture
cricket20 [7]
Islam gained momentum during the 10th century in West Africa with the start of the Almoravid dynasty movement on the Senegal River and as rulers and kings embraced Islam. Islam then spread slowly in much of the continent through trade and preaching.
